When @ron.insight305 gives a spot the stamp of approval, I know I’ve got to check it out! I had the pleasure of visiting Geraldine’s & Eula Mae’s Kitchen and Catering (@geulamaes) in Miami Gardens. Just a heads-up—this is a takeout-only gem.
This soulful spot serves up comfort food with love: think fresh cinnamon roll breakfasts, catfish and grits, roasted turkey wings, and their signature Southern hot honey biscuit stack. They also have weekly specials like oxtail egg rolls and catfish tacos. And let’s talk about the CAKES—key lime, banana pudding, cream cheese pound cake, and more. Great customer service, $20ish per place and a little bit of a wait.
